Understanding AI’s Role in Daily Life

Artificial intelligence can seem like a complex concept, but at its core, it’s all about mimicking human intelligence to perform tasks and make decisions. From voice assistants like Siri and Alexa to more sophisticated algorithms that recommend the next video on your streaming service, AI is woven into the fabric of our everyday lives.

Think about your morning routine. You might wake up to an AI-powered alarm that adjusts to your sleep cycle, then check the weather forecast from a smart assistant. Later, while commuting, you could receive traffic updates from a navigation app that uses AI to suggest the quickest routes. These tools are designed to save you time and improve your efficiency, illustrating how AI enhances even the simplest aspects of daily life.

In the workplace, AI is increasingly taking over repetitive tasks, allowing you to focus on what truly matters—your creativity and critical thinking. For example, AI-driven tools can sort through emails, schedule meetings, and even provide insights into your team’s performance. These capabilities not only boost productivity but also foster a more innovative work environment.

Benefits of AI for Enhanced Productivity

Let’s dive deeper into how AI can supercharge your productivity. First off, AI tools can automate tedious tasks that eat up your time. Imagine spending less time on data entry or organizing files. Instead, AI can handle these tasks with precision and speed, freeing you to concentrate on strategic projects.

Automation of Repetitive Tasks

  • Email Management: Tools like SaneBox use AI to prioritize your inbox, ensuring that you only see the most important messages.
  • Calendar Scheduling: Apps like x.ai can schedule meetings based on your availability, eliminating back-and-forth emails.

Moreover, AI helps in improving decision-making processes. By analyzing vast amounts of data, AI can identify trends and generate insights that would take humans much longer to discern. For instance, if you run a small business, AI tools can analyze customer behavior to suggest the most effective marketing strategies.

Enhanced Focus and Creativity

AI can also assist with brainstorming and creative processes. Tools like Copy.ai or Jasper can generate content ideas or even draft articles, allowing you to kickstart your writing projects. This means you can spend more time refining your unique voice instead of staring blankly at a screen.

Finally, AI can help you maintain a better work-life balance. Applications that track your time and productivity can provide insights into how you spend your day, helping you identify areas for improvement and ensuring you don’t fall into the trap of overworking.

Practical Use Cases in Online Business

For solopreneurs and small business owners, AI can be a game changer. Let’s explore some practical applications that can elevate your online business.

Customer Service Automation

One of the most significant advantages of AI in online business is customer service. Chatbots, powered by AI, can handle inquiries 24/7, providing immediate responses to customers. For example, a small e-commerce store might implement a chatbot on their site to answer frequently asked questions, allowing human agents to focus on more complex customer issues.

Personalized Marketing

AI can analyze customer data to create personalized marketing campaigns. Consider how Netflix recommends shows based on your viewing history. Similarly, a small business can use AI tools to segment their audience and send tailored email campaigns, significantly improving engagement rates.

Inventory Management

AI can also assist in inventory management by predicting stock levels based on purchasing trends. This is particularly useful for businesses that operate online. For instance, a dropshipping entrepreneur can use AI analytics to determine which products are trending and adjust their inventory accordingly, reducing the risk of stockouts or overstocking.

Navigating Risks and Limitations of AI

While AI offers numerous benefits, it’s essential to acknowledge its limitations and the risks involved. One major concern is data privacy. AI systems often require vast amounts of personal data to function effectively, raising questions about how this data is collected, stored, and used.

Another limitation is the potential for bias in AI algorithms. If the data used to train AI systems is biased, the outcomes will be too. For example, if an AI hiring tool is trained on data from a company with a lack of diversity, it may inadvertently favor candidates who fit that narrow profile.

Ethical Considerations

  • Transparency: Businesses must be transparent about how they use AI and customer data.
  • Accountability: There should be clear accountability for AI-driven decisions, especially in sectors like healthcare or finance.

Lastly, there’s the concern of job displacement. While AI can automate many tasks, it’s crucial to find a balance between leveraging AI for efficiency and ensuring that employees are upskilled to work alongside these technologies.

Creative Applications of AI in Lifestyle

Beyond productivity and business, AI is finding its way into our personal lives in fascinating ways. From enhancing hobbies to improving our health, the creative applications of AI are endless.

Art and Music Creation

Ever thought about using AI to spark your creativity? Tools like DeepArt and AIVA can generate unique artwork or compose music based on your preferences. This can be particularly beneficial for creators looking to explore new styles or generate inspiration.

Personalized Learning

Students can leverage AI-powered platforms like Duolingo for language learning or Khan Academy for personalized tutoring. These platforms adapt to your learning pace, ensuring you get the most out of your study time.

Wellness and Self-Care

AI can also play a vital role in personal well-being. Apps like Woebot use AI to provide mental health support, offering users coping strategies and resources. Similarly, fitness apps that utilize AI can provide personalized workout plans based on your fitness level and goals.
